Opinion: ONC Leadership Under Hajjat Hadija Namyalo Has Rebranded Uganda’s Politics

By Abaho Badru

In the previous years, different politicians have always been reaching out to their electorates during the election period leaving them helpless and societal challenges unsolved after voting.

Hajjat Hadija Namyalo has challenged leaders with a little budget at ONC, made an impact in societies through the Sustainable Wealth Creation campaign which has touched on the lives of many people and now progressively earning a better living.

The well-structured ONC management with Hajjat Hadija Namyalo as a top manager and supervisor has awakened reluctant civil servants who have been reluctant on their jobs like teachers, nurses, local government administrators, etc.

On monitoring government programs, facilities and projects, ONC has checked them and immediate necessary actions have been taken.

The current management at ONC has mobilized the “Bazzukulu” who had been politically scattered by the National Unity Platform (NUP) wave and MK Project. These have been re-oriented with National Resistance Movement (NRM) ideology.

“Bring back all my Bazzukulu, whether with Kyagulanyi or Muhoozi” -NRM Chairman H.E. Yoweri Kaguta Museveni some time back instructed his PA Hajjat Hadija Namyalo. These have been brought back and are now involved in developmental government programs like PDM and Emyooga.
